In "Boer War Lyrics," Louis Selmer presents a poignant collection of poems that reflect the tumultuous experiences of the Second Boer War (1899-1902). Drawing on a variety of poetic forms, Selmer captures the raw emotions of conflict'Äîranging from the fervor of patriotism to the sorrow of loss. The lyrical quality of his work intricately weaves personal narratives with historical context, making it a valuable contribution to the literature of war'Äîa genre that often struggles to convey the intimate human cost of large-scale conflict. Through vivid imagery and emotive language, Selmer transports the reader to the battlefields of South Africa, offering a multifaceted view of this often-overlooked colonial struggle. Louis Selmer, an accomplished poet and historian, was deeply influenced by his own experiences in the military and the political currents of his time. His works often addressed themes of nationalism, identity, and the complexities of human endurance. Having lived through the repercussions of British imperialism, Selmer'Äôs reflections in "Boer War Lyrics" are informed by a desire to document the personal impacts of war, revealing both the heroism and the tragedy that accompany such turbulent periods.
